HMRC says that it is incumbent on all football clubs to be “totally transparent” over transfers, amid reports of their probe into football finances called Operation Loom. The Sun claims that half of the Premier League clubs are at the centre of a fresh tax probe concerning hundreds of millions of pounds which may have defrauded the public […]
